Mi-17 Hip-H vs EC665 Tiger
Overview
The Mi-17 Hip-H and the EC665 Tiger are both Military Helicopters, manufactured by Mil and Eurocopter respectively.
Top speed is 250 km/h for the Mi-17 Hip-H vs 315 km/h for the EC665 Tiger. The Mi-17 Hip-H has an operational range of 800 km vs 800 km for the EC665 Tiger. The Mi-17 Hip-H operates at altitudes up to 6,000 m compared to 2,000 m for the EC665 Tiger. At 13,000 kg MTOW, the Mi-17 Hip-H is 2.1x the EC665 Tiger's 6,100 kg.
The Mi-17 Hip-H has been produced in 12,000 units vs 180 for the EC665 Tiger. Unit cost is $15M for the Mi-17 Hip-H vs $36M for the EC665 Tiger. The Mi-17 Hip-H first flew 16 years before the EC665 Tiger (1975 vs 1991).
